set umask

This commit is contained in:
Sebastian Hugentobler 2016-10-14 00:24:51 +02:00
parent bec1a34036
commit 78d4f972d1
No known key found for this signature in database
GPG Key ID: 7BBE74D3F626FC0F
2 changed files with 4 additions and 4 deletions

View File

@ -7,13 +7,13 @@ RUN adduser -h /var/lib/proftp -u 2222 -D -G proftp proftp
ADD /rootfs / ADD /rootfs /
RUN apk add --no-cache openssl openldap tar gcc make g++ openldap-dev RUN apk add --no-cache openssl openldap tar gcc make g++ openldap-dev file
RUN mkdir /tmp/proftpd RUN mkdir /tmp/proftpd
RUN wget -qO- https://github.com/proftpd/proftpd/archive/$PROFTP_VERSION.tar.gz | tar -xz -C /tmp/proftpd --strip 1 RUN wget -qO- https://github.com/proftpd/proftpd/archive/$PROFTP_VERSION.tar.gz | tar -xz -C /tmp/proftpd --strip 1
WORKDIR /tmp/proftpd WORKDIR /tmp/proftpd
RUN ./configure --with-modules=mod_ldap RUN ./configure --with-modules=mod_ldap --with-modules=mod_tls
RUN patch -p1 -i /musl_mempcpy.patch RUN patch -p1 -i /musl_mempcpy.patch
RUN make && make install RUN make && make install
@ -21,6 +21,6 @@ RUN rm -r /tmp/proftpd
RUN rm /musl_mempcpy.patch RUN rm /musl_mempcpy.patch
WORKDIR / WORKDIR /
RUN apk del tar gcc make g++ openldap-dev RUN apk del tar gcc make g++ openldap-dev file
EXPOSE 21 EXPOSE 21

View File

@ -3,7 +3,7 @@ ServerType standalone
DefaultServer on DefaultServer on
Port 21 Port 21
UseIPv6 off UseIPv6 off
Umask 022 Umask 006 007
MaxInstances 30 MaxInstances 30
User proftp User proftp
Group proftp Group proftp